You probably want the “Wellcraft Inboard Owners Manual” which dates from that era. It is a 75 page manual that is basic but covers a lot of ground. Try finding it on the internet and let me know if you are successful. You probably have pre vortec Mercruiser 350’s with Borg Warner V-drives. Those manuals are available seperately. Other systems like Jabsco toilets, teleflex steering, Wallvac, Morse controls, Norcold fridge, stereo and electronics all have their own manuals. Nothing has changed much. The only things not around are wiring diagrams.
